Firepad

Description: Firepad is a collaborative real-time code and text editor that allows multiple users to edit text documents or code simultaneously. It is an open-source web application and features syntax highlighting, cursor presence, and text formatting.

Walling

Description: Walling is a social media management platform that allows users to manage multiple social media accounts from one centralized dashboard. It provides a suite of publishing, engagement, automation, listening and analytics tools for Facebook, Twitter, Instagram, LinkedIn and Pinterest.
